Assess Your Cooling and Heating Needs

The first step in purchasing a new HVAC system is to evaluate your cooling and heating requirements. Consider the size of your space, the number of rooms, and the climate in Crystal, MN. Residential cooling may focus more on individual comfort, while commercial cooling might require larger and more powerful systems. Similarly, residential heating needs may vary from commercial heating demands. Understanding your specific needs will help you choose the right system size, capacity, and efficiency. Energy Efficiency and Cost Savings

In today’s environmentally conscious world, energy efficiency is a top priority for many homeowners and businesses. Look for HVAC systems with high energy efficiency ratings, such as SEER (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io) for cooling and AFUE (Annual Fuel Utilization Efficiency) for heating. Higher ratings indicate better energy efficiency, which can result in lower utility bills and a reduced carbon footprint. Additionally, consider the long-term cost savings associated with an energy-efficient HVAC system.

Installation Expertise

Proper installation is key to the performance and longevity of your HVAC system. Make sure the HVAC company you choose has experience in AC installation, furnace installation, or both, depending on your needs. Skilled technicians will assess your space, recommend the appropriate system, and install it correctly to ensure optimal efficiency and performance. Remember, even the best HVAC system can underperform if not installed properly.

Consider Long-Term Costs

When purchasing a new HVAC system, it’s important to consider the long-term costs beyond the initial investment. Look for warranties that cover parts and labor, as well as extended warranties for added peace of mind. Additionally, research the expected lifespan of the system you’re considering. While more expensive upfront, a high-quality, durable system may save you money in the long run by reducing the need for frequent repairs or premature replacement.

What are Pet Allergies?

Pet allergies are the result of an allergic reaction to the dander (dead skin) and saliva of animals. The symptoms of pet allergies can include symptoms such as sneezing, runny nose, itchy eyes and coughing. For those who have issues with breathing due to a condition like asthma, pet allergies can be especially debilitating. While many people with pet allergies are able to live with their furry friends, there are some precautions you can take to reduce your symptoms and improve the air quality in your home.

Change your HVAC filter

Regularly changing out your HVAC filter every 2-3 months is the recommended way to keep the air in your home clean. By doing this, you are preventing dust and pet dander from becoming trapped in the filter, which can be released back into your home when it is turned on again. However, if you know that your pets shed a lot, you may benefit from changing your filter even more regularly. In these cases, you may want to change it every month instead of every two months. Also, once you have removed your filter from the HVAC unit and placed it on an outdoor or indoor surface, be sure to vacuum off any dust that may have accumulated on top of the filter before putting it back into place. When you are ready to vacuum your filter, be sure that you do so with a soft brush. If any dust remains on top of the filter after vacuuming, use a damp cloth to wipe it off.

Vacuum Regularly

Vacuuming your home regularly is one of the easiest and most effective ways to combat dust mites and other allergens. Dust mites are microscopic bugs that live on human skin, which means that they’re found in all homes no matter how clean you are. They feed on flakes of dead skin cells, which collect in carpeting and bedding; as soon as this happens, dust mites will begin reproducing rapidly. Pet allergens work in a similar way- collecting and getting trapped in the fibers within your home’s carpet, eventually getting kicked and stirred up, irritating your allergies. Vacuuming will help to reduce the amount of allergens in your home and keep them from building up. Vacuum at least once a week, if not more often. If you have pets, be sure that they’re bathed regularly and any bedding or carpeting they use is washed often as well.

Does Indoor Air Quality Matter?

Your home’s indoor air quality is an invisible factor that can have a dramatic impact on your family’s health and overall well-being. Indoor air quality isn’t just about performing some spring cleaning and lighting a candle every once in awhile. Over time, your home’s ducts can build up dirt, debris, and other allergens. This dust in turn traps bacteria, mold spores, or worse- , making the air you breathe more toxic than it should be. Because these toxins build up slowly in your home’s air over time, you may not immediately notice the symptoms of poor air quality. You’ll quickly become accustomed to any unusual orders, and any allergy symptoms (such as a stuffy nose or itchy throat) will become similarly ‘normal’ symptoms of being at home. However, if you do notice any unusual odors, an increase in allergy symptoms, or a general feeling of illness, you may have a problem with poor air quality in your home. If the health concerns don’t worry you, it’s also important to note that a dip in indoor air quality from clogged air ducts also results in ineffective heating and cooling, which will result in a spike in your home’s energy bills.
